Prodigy really doesn't have a straight dud episode yet. I do think a lot of the serialized plotting is off, and kind of strangely twisted to appeal to both kids & adults in a way that leaves it a less satisfying story for everyone. It works in the broad strokes, it's nowhere near the total mess of serialization offered by Disco seasons 1 and 2, but there's a lot of little flaws, and consequently that adds a notable blemish to most of the episodes.
For me, Prodigy's serialised (and pre-planned) nature is a great strength of the show and a reason for the lack of total duds. The writers have a story in mind and the setting and characters were created with that story in mind, which is why they don't have to do things like Warp 10 Salamanders (which is probably due to pressure of coming with 26 different stories each year, in a hellish tempo) or candle ghosts.

I'd agree that appealing to both kids and adults has its drawbacks (though mostly for the adults), but where do you see those little flaws in the serialisation?

The serial storyline was admittedly a bit weaker in the second half of the season, but the first 10 had outstanding plotting IMO.
